Directions
- Pat chicken dry and trim excess fat
- Mix gochujang, soy sauce, rice vinegar, honey, minced garlic, grated ginger, sesame oil, and water in a bowl. Because of the honey, this marinade can be pretty thick so just do your best in mixing it well
- Add the chicken and let it marinate for at least 30 minutes but ideally you want to do this overnight in the fridge.
- Cook the mixture in a large pan and pour over 1/2 cup of rice per serving. I added green onions because I’m fancy like that.
Macros
Calories: 340 kcal
Protein: 34 g
Carbohydrates: 29 g
Fat: 10 g
If you don’t mind the waiting time, this one is pretty easy to make. Solid proteins and you can replace the thighs with breast too for more proteins per calories.
